There are major changes from previous years' championships this year. Here's a listing of them:
* This is a 14u single age SCY Championship. LCM Summer will also be 14&U multi-age Championship.
* Meet is designed to prioritize Age Group development per LSC board and encourage swimmers to advance to Senior ... so we've framed event list to match Western Zone Age Group.
* JAG's will be 18&U with all but distance events & 50-stroke for 15-18 slower than SR-A. (Tentatively scheduled for Kailua).
* Event list based on WZ meet event list; had to move a few from day 1 due to shorter day, and added 13 & 14 50 strokes.
* Prelims and finals all 4 days (Day 1 prelims start a little later)
* Two (2) bonuses allowed for each qualified swimmer
* One (1) final for each age group 10u, 11, 12, 13, 14. 11-12 & 13-14 swim together in prelims.
* Only 2 relays per team per event: 10, 12u, 11-14 age groups
* No 800 free relay.
* No relay-only swimmers - all relay swimmers must be qualified and entered in at least one individual event.
* Relays at end of finals. distance at end of prelims.
* Time standards for 10u are noticeably easier, 11 & 12 a bit easier in the distance & strokes, 13 & 14 about the same.
* Time standards for 12 same as 11-12 year-round, for 14 same as 13-14. 11 & 13 5% slower than 12 & 14 respectively.
* Unrelated, but 15-18 standards for meets through the year are SR-A, and IN, A, B for non-senior meets are 10% slower for each time standard from SR-A.
